发布信息

软件的生命周期是什么 (软件的生命周期包括哪几个阶段)

     2024-08-13 17:19:22     693

本文目录导航:

软件的生命周期是什么?

软件的生命周期是指软件的发生直到报废或中止经常使用的生命周期。

软件生活周期又称为软件生命期,生定期。

是指从构成开发软件概念起,所开发的软件经常使用以后,直到失去经常使用价值沦亡为止的整个环节。

普通来说,整个生活周期包含方案(定义)、开发、运转(保养)三个期间,每一个期间又划分为若干阶段。

软件生活周期

在确定软件开发可行的状况下,对软件须要成功的各个配置启动具体剖析。

需求剖析阶段是一个很关键的阶段,这一阶段做得好,将为整个软件开发名目的成功打下良好的基础。

惟一不变的是变动自身。

,雷同需求也是在整个软件开发环节中始终变动和深化的。

软件保养是软件生命周期中继续期间最长的阶段。

在软件开发成功并投入经常使用后,因为多方面的要素,软件不能继续顺运行户的要求。

要间断软件的经常使用寿命,就必定对软件启动保养。

软件的保养包含纠错性保养和改良性保养两个方面。

以上内容参考:网络百科——软件生活周期

软件生命周期划分红哪些阶段?

软件生命周期(SDLC)涵盖了软件从概念构成到最终废除的整个环节。

这个环节理论包含以下阶段:1. **疑问定义**:在这一阶段,系统剖析师与用户启动沟通,明白软件须要处置的疑问。

随后,撰写系统指标和范畴的说明文档,并提交给用户启动审查和确认。

2. **可行性钻研**:本阶段的指标是明晰地形容待开发系统的指标,并从经济、技术、法律等多个角度启动可行性剖析。

3. **需求剖析**:此阶段旨在片面了解用户对软件系统的需求。

成功后,编写需求规格说明书和初步的用户手册,并启动评审。

4. **开发阶段**:这一阶段分为三个子阶段: - **设计**:创立系统的具体设计文档,包含数据流图、实体相关图等。

- **成功**:依据设计文档,经常使用选定的编程言语编写源代码。

- **测试**:对代码启动测试,确保其配置合乎需求规格。

5. **保养**:保养阶段包含以下四个方面: - **矫正性保养**:在软件交付后,或者会发现开发和测试阶段遗留的疑问,须要启动修正。

- **顺应性保养**:为了顺应环境变动,对软件启动必要的修正。

- **完善性保养**:依据用户反应,对软件启动改良以优化其性能和用户体验。

- **预防性保养**:为了提高软件的可保养性和牢靠性,以及为未来的改良打下基础。

软件生命周期确保了软件开发是一个有序、可控的环节,从而提高了软件的品质和牢靠性。

随着技术的开展,一些新方法(如矫捷开发)曾经发生,它们或者会简化或重构传统的生命周期治理。

普通而言,软件的生成周期由软件开发

普通而言,软件的生成周期由软件开发、软件保养、软件定义三个期间所组成。

软件生命周期是指软件从发生到最终被废除的生命周期,可以分为三大阶段,区分为定义疑问、软件开发和软件保养。

其中疑问定义中的需求剖析是软件开发和保养的前提,它间接选择软件名目的成败。

在启动软件需求剖析时,要明白需求剖析的指标,驳回正当的需求剖析方法和工具,片面且正确的启动需求剖析。

软件的生命周期是什么

软件生命周期是软件的发生直到报废或中止经常使用的生命周期,软件生命周期内有疑问定义、可行性剖析、总体形容、系统设计、编码、调试和测试、验收与运转、保养更新到废除等阶段,也有将以上阶段的优惠组合在内的迭代阶段,即迭代作为生命周期的阶段。

软件生成周期阶段

需求剖析阶段:在确定软件开发可行的状况下,对软件须要成功的各个配置启动具体剖析。

需求剖析阶段是一个很关键的阶段,也是在整个软件开发环节中始终变动和深化的阶段,能够为整个软件开发名目的成功打下良好的基础。

软件设计阶段:关键依据需求剖析的结果,对整个软件系统启动设计,如系统框架设计,数据库设计等等。

软件测试阶段:在软件设计成功后要通过严密的测试,以发现软件在整个设计环节中存在的疑问并加以纠正。

软件运转和保养阶段:是软件生命周期中继续期间最长的阶段,包含纠错性保养和改良性保养两个方面。

以上内容参考:网络百科—软件生命周期

相关内容 查看全部